We use cookies … WebA former warehouse and shelter for the homeless was occupied in Helsinki in 1979. The place became known as Lepakkoluola (‘Batcave’) and served as a central space for the …
The building was a paint company warehouse located at Porkkalankatu 1 in the Ruoholahti district of Helsinki, which had been built in 1940. It then became derelict and the City Council of Helsinki opened a hostel for alcoholics on 5 December 1967, in response to public outcry when several homeless … See more Lepakko or Lepakkoluola was a self-managed social centre in Ruoholahti, Helsinki, Finland, functioning from 1979 to 1999. See more Lepakko (Finnish for bat) was squatted in 1979 and used as a music venue, also providing practice rooms for bands, theatre rehearsal space … See more • Sosiaalikeskus Satama See more Lepakko was evicted and demolished in 1999. http://www.hannuvanhanen.com/cv/ scally boy blogsWebNov 26, 2024 · Lepakko or Lepakkoluola was a place for independent youth culture in Ruoholahti, Helsinki, Finland, functioning from 1979 to 1999. The building was mostly used for rock concerts. Many Finnish rock artists came into popular knowledge through Lepakko.
